BHADERWAH Aug 22: The ancient and historical Kailash Yatra left for Kailash Kund today.
The yatra started from Vasuki Nag  temple  Gatha after the Bhajan, Kirtan,  Havan  and Pooja of the mace through various villages like Gatha, Radio Station Colony, Kotli Link Road, Seri Bazar and reached near Vasuki Nag temple Vasuki Dehra where another mace from the same temple met the mace and both left for Kailash Kund.
The yatris raised religious slogans like Jai Bole Jai Nage Vask Ki Jai, etc. Large number of pilgrims from District Chamba of Himachal Pradesh, Kathua, Udhampur, Doda and Jammu region and outside States participated in this yatra.
Today the yatra will take its first night stay at Hayan just five kilometers from the Bhaderwah and next day early in the morning it will leave for Kailash Kund and it would reach the Kund same day.Yatra starts  from Gatha through the many tracks like Ganthak, Ramtund, Sankh Paddar Rishi Dal, Gow Paida etc. Total distance is of 14 miles and the whole distance is on foot.
The Kund is a big lake of cold and crystal clear water of 1.5 mile  circumference and  it is situated at the height of 14,500 feet from the sea level. Yatris will of the take  bath in the cold water  of the Kund and perform Pooja of Lord Shiva and Vasuki Nag and on August 24.
Yatra will then return to Bhaderwah. Tight security arrangements have been made for the yatra  in which police, CRPF and Army Jawans have been deployed. Several religious organizations and people have made langars for Yatris on some places.
